Gas up $0.15/gal here in the last couple days. The biggest point for some sort of gas price collusion is that, in my area there are 4 stations from 4 different companies. Even though they are 4 different companies and each does not refill their tanks every night, every station goes up at the same time, all three grades.

I used GasBuddy to look for prices and found a station for $3.53 about 15 miles away. My local stations had all gone up to $3.79 and one to $3.83. That sounded like a great savings, so I drove to the cheaper station. After getting home, I went back to GasBuddy and decided to try their trip calculator. Accoding to all that, I saved $3.52 by buying the cheaper gas (13.5 gal.) According to the trip calculator, at my specific gas mileage, it cost me $5.10 to make the trip. So, I spent $5.10 to save $3.52, a net loss of $1.58.

Way to save money, DumbAss! :noway! :walt: :bitchslap:

GasBuddy has a ton of very useful tools. I intend to use it a lot more. It looks like, for example, that, if the stations are within a few blocks of each other, it pays to go to the cheaper one. If the station is 15 miles away, it depends on your gas mileage, but at 20 mpg, it would have to be a lot cheaper to make a 30 mile trip worthwhile.
